2048  Bitcoin / Bitcoin Discussion / Re: martin Shkreli loses 37,000 bitcoins (10 transactions = $15 million) yesterday. on: February 15, 2016, 02:26:12 PM
quote from wikipedia

Quote
In accordance with Shkreli's business plan, Turing acquired Daraprim (pyrimethamine) – an FDA-approved therapeutic since 1953 – for US$55 million on August 10, 2015, from Impax Laboratories. The drug's most prominent use as of late 2015 was as an anti-malarial and an antiparasitic, in conjunction with leucovorin and a sulfonamide, to treat patients with toxoplasmosis, including in AIDS populations. The patent for Daraprim expired in 1953, and no generic version was available. The Turing–Impax deal included the condition that Impax remove the drug from regular wholesalers and pharmacies, and so in June 2015, two months before the sale to Turing was announced, Impax switched to tightly controlled distribution. In keeping with its strategy for pricing in the face of limited competition (see above), Turing maintained the closed distribution.

On September 17, 2015, Dave Muoio of Healio, an in-depth clinical information website for health care specialists, reported on a letter from the Infectious Diseases Society of America and the HIV Medicine Association to executives at Turing, questioning a new pricing for Daraprim. The price of a dose of the drug in the U.S. market increased from US$13.50 to US$750 per pill, overnight, a 5,556 percent increase.

2056  Economy / Service Discussion / Re: HASHNEST Discussion and Support Thread on: February 13, 2016, 05:52:03 PM
It continues and is accelerating. Average block generation time is down to 500 seconds with six days to go until
it´ll be adjusted to 600. Total hashrate over 1.2 Exahash/s. At the present rate of increase it could double in the next two to three months. Time will tell.

  • Difficulty History

    Date   Difficulty   Change   Hash Rate
    Feb 07 2016   144,116,447,847   20.06%   1,031,625,717 GH/s
    Jan 26 2016   120,033,340,651   5.89%   859,232,121 GH/s
    Jan 13 2016   113,354,299,801   9.12%   811,421,684 GH/s
    Dec 31 2015   103,880,340,815   11.16%   743,604,444 GH/s
    Dec 18 2015   93,448,670,796   18.14%   668,931,642 GH/s
    Dec 06 2015   79,102,380,900   8.77%   566,236,898 GH/s
    Nov 24 2015   72,722,780,643   10.44%   520,569,941 GH/s
    Nov 11 2015   65,848,255,180   5.77%   471,360,171 GH/s
